What is Algorithmic Trading?

Algorithmic trading refers to the use of computer algorithms to automate trading decisions and execute trades in financial markets. In the context of cryptocurrencies, algo trading leverages technology to identify trading opportunities, execute orders, and manage trades without the need for human intervention. This approach has become increasingly popular among traders looking to capitalize on the high volatility and fast-paced nature of the crypto markets.

Why Use Algo Trading in Crypto?

The advantages of employing algorithmic trading in the crypto space are numerous. Here are some key benefits:

  • Speed: Algorithms can process vast amounts of data and execute trades in a fraction of a second, allowing traders to capitalize on fleeting market opportunities.
  • Emotion-free trading: By relying on pre-defined strategies, algo trading eliminates the emotional decision-making that can often lead to poor trading outcomes.
  • Backtesting: Traders can test their algorithms on historical data to evaluate performance, helping to refine strategies before deploying them in real-time trading.
  • Multi-tasks: Algorithms can monitor multiple markets and assets simultaneously, enabling traders to diversify their strategies and mitigate risks.

Strategies for Algorithmic Crypto Trading

Various algorithms can be implemented for crypto trading, each with unique strategies tailored to market conditions. Some of the most popular strategies include:

1. Market Making

Market-making algorithms provide liquidity by placing both buy and sell orders for specific assets. By profiting from the bid-ask spread, market makers help to stabilize the market while benefiting from high trading volumes.

2. Trend Following

Trend-following algorithms analyze historical price movements to identify trends and execute trades in the direction of those trends. This strategy is particularly effective in the volatile crypto markets, where significant price swings often occur.

3. Momentum Trading

Momentum trading algorithms seek to capitalize on the momentum of a particular asset, buying when prices are rising and selling when they show signs of a downturn. These strategies often rely on technical indicators to identify entry and exit points.

4. Arbitrage

Arbitrage algorithms take advantage of price discrepancies between different exchanges or markets. By executing simultaneous buy and sell orders, traders can profit from the differences in pricing, often within a matter of seconds.

Tools and Platforms for Algo Trading in Crypto

To successfully implement algorithmic trading strategies in the crypto market, traders must utilize suitable tools and platforms. Here are some popular choices:

  • Trading Bots: Various platforms offer trading bots that allow users to deploy pre-built algorithms or customize their own. Example platforms include 3Commas, Cryptohopper, and HaasOnline.
  • API Integration: Many cryptocurrency exchanges provide APIs (Application Programming Interfaces) that enable traders to connect their algorithms directly with the exchange, facilitating automated trading.
  • Backtesting Software: Tools like QuantConnect and TradingView allow traders to backtest their strategies against historical data, refining their algorithms before live trading.

Challenges of Algo Trading in Crypto

While algo trading presents numerous opportunities, it is not without its challenges. Traders must be aware of several risks:

  • Market Volatility: The crypto market is notoriously volatile, and sudden price swings can pose risks for algorithmic strategies that may not react quickly enough to changing conditions.
  • Technical Failures: Relying on technology brings the risk of technical glitches or bugs, which can lead to significant financial losses if not properly managed.
  • Regulatory Risks: The evolving regulatory landscape surrounding cryptocurrencies can impact algorithmic trading strategies, necessitating ongoing compliance monitoring.
